Notes
This is a controversial record that may be under dispute. |
Birth Place can not be "Guernon castle, Calvados, France" as it is wroten in Wikipedia, because:
- there is no "Guernon castle" in Calvados, but "Guernon-Ranville castle" (Château de Guernon-Ranville)
- This castle has been built in XVIIth century
- The "Guernon-Ranville" parish has been named this way, when "Guernon" familly bought it… in 1751.
The correct place could be: "Fauguernon fief". See: wk:fr:Château de Guernon-Ranville
